One of the insults aimed at us teachers, since the days when looking after and educating your bairns was deemed a noble profession worthy of thanks and praise, is that we are ‘jack of all trades and master of none’. This is generally followed by then well-worn adage of ‘those who can, do, those who can’t, teach.’ of which, I concede, there may be an element of truth.
I was also the columnist for over a decade for ‘On Air’ magazine before Newsquest came-a-knocking and, well, I like to think I know a little bit about the wireless, even if I’m not Tony Blackburn standard, mate. Just as sad, although it is not a death, is the wonderful Frank Skinner who, although not a DJ, has lasted 15 years on Absolute Radio to become the most talented, at ease with himself and funny radio presenters I have ever heard in my half a century on planet earth.
